High-temperature-resistant antirust oil as well as preparation method and application thereof

The invention provides high-temperature-resistant anti-rust oil as well as a preparation method and application thereof. The high-temperature-resistant anti-rust oil comprises the following components in parts by weight: 65-80 parts of base oil, 2-6 parts of an anti-rust agent, 1-5 parts of an antioxidant, 1-4 parts of a corrosion inhibitor, 0.5-2 parts of a film-forming agent and 0.05-0.85 part of a high-temperature stabilizer, the high-temperature stabilizer is formed by mixing montmorillonite and an N-containing nano material, and the N-containing nano material is prepared by reacting 3, 5-diamino-4-chlorobenzenesulfonic acid with p-hydroxybenzoic acid. The high-temperature-resistant anti-rust oil provided by the invention has excellent anti-rust performance and high-temperature stability.

Preparation method and device of Anshan basalt stratum grouting material

The invention discloses a preparation method and device of an Anshan basalt stratum grouting material, and relates to the technical field of grouting. Primarily stirring the slurry; shearing and dispersing at high speed; performance detection; and a grouting step. According to the invention, the superfine fly ash microbeads, silica fume and nano-silica are compounded, and a high-speed shearing process is adopted, so that the particle size of the slurry is remarkably reduced, the flowability of the slurry is improved, and the slurry can be smoothly injected into micro cracks of anshan basalt; the main component Portland cement clinker has the characteristics of early strength and micro-expansion; the filling effect of the secondary components silica fume and nano-silica further compacts the structure of the stone body, so that the stone body has high later strength and tight cohesiveness with bedrock; under the synergistic effect of a small amount of hydroxypropyl methyl cellulose and nano silicon dioxide, segregation and bleeding of the slurry are effectively prevented, and it is ensured that the slurry is fully filled in cracks.

Construction method of foldable vertical shaft water-resisting layer

The invention discloses a construction method of a foldable vertical shaft water-resisting layer. The problems that in the prior art, the construction period of a shaft occupied by water-resisting layer construction is long, the high-altitude operation risk is high, and grouting is difficult are mainly solved. The method comprises the following steps: prefabricating a cylindrical rubber membrane water spacing ring on the ground; after a water-resisting layer section shaft is excavated by 1-2 m, the water-resisting layer section shaft is lowered and radially unfolded to form a circular ring, and the circular ring is folded and fixed to the lower portion of the upper section shaft wall; continuously excavating to a complete section height and then loosening and fixing, so that the water spacing ring is vertically unfolded to be attached to the well side; a blade foot formwork and a grouting pipe are installed, reinforcing steel bar binding and sand filling treatment are conducted on a gap between the blade foot formwork and the well side, and the bottom of the water spacing ring is rolled up and embedded; and after the section of well wall concrete is poured, grouting is conducted on the gap between the water spacing ring and the stratum through the pre-buried grouting pipe. According to the method, by means of folding design and segmented construction of the water-resisting ring, the water-resisting layer mounting process and the digging and building process are conducted in parallel, and the construction period is greatly shortened; grouting is independently carried out after concrete pouring, and the filling quality is guaranteed; the construction process is safe, efficient and low in labor intensity.

Synthesis method and application of H-shaped sheet high-silicon mordenite molecular sieve

The invention provides a synthesis method and application of an H-shaped slice high-silicon mordenite molecular sieve, and belongs to the technical field of molecular sieve synthesis and application. The preparation method comprises the following steps: mixing tetraethylammonium hydroxide and long-chain pyrrolidinium salt as template agents with an alkali source, an aluminum source and a seed crystal to form silicon-aluminum sol, aging the silicon-aluminum sol, carrying out a crystallization synthesis reaction, and carrying out ammonium ion exchange, drying and roasting to obtain the H-type high-silicon slice mordenite molecular sieve (MOR). According to the synthesized H-shaped sheet high-silicon mordenite molecular sieve, the Al element is enriched in an eight-membered ring of an MOR zeolite molecular sieve skeleton structure, acid sites which are subjected to side reactions in HMOR can be effectively shielded, and the H-shaped sheet high-silicon mordenite molecular sieve has good catalytic activity and product selectivity when being applied to a reaction for synthesizing methyl acetate through carbonylation.
